Personally I love Xenia-such an interesting coral. Grows slowly for me (not sure why), not a problem. I also love clove polyps (especially fireworks). They are like colorful little palm trees. If they were hard to grow, they would be $100 per polyp. Just keep them isolated on your sanded or a floating rock attached to your glass by a magnet.
